你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

EventDataInfo 类

定义

Azure 事件日志条目的类型为 EventData。

public class EventDataInfo
type EventDataInfo = class
Public Class EventDataInfo
继承
EventDataInfo

属性

Authorization

发件人授权信息。

Caller

已执行操作的用户的电子邮件地址、UPN 声明或 SPN 声明(基于可用性)。

Category

事件类别。

Claims

用于标识 ARM 权限的键值对。

CorrelationId

相关性 ID,通常是字符串格式的 GUID。 关联 ID 在属于同一 uber 操作的事件之间共享。

Description

事件的说明。

EventDataId

事件数据 ID。这是事件的唯一标识符。

EventName

事件名称。 此值不应与 OperationName 混淆。 出于实际目的,OperationName 可能更吸引最终用户。

EventTimestamp

处理与事件对应的请求的 Azure 服务生成事件的时间戳。 它采用 ISO 8601 格式。

HttpRequest

HTTP 请求信息。 通常包括发起事件的用户的“clientRequestId”、“clientIpAddress” (IP 地址) 和“method” (HTTP 方法,例如 PUT) 。

Id

ARM for RBAC 所需的此事件的 ID。 它包含 EventDataID 和时间戳信息。

Level

事件级别。

OperationId

它通常是在对应于单个操作的事件之间共享的 GUID。 此值不应与 EventName 混淆。

OperationName

操作名称。

Properties

<键、值>对集 (通常是包含事件详细信息的字典<字符串、字符串>) 。

ResourceGroupName

受影响资源的资源组名称。

ResourceId

唯一标识导致此事件的资源的资源 URI。

ResourceProviderName

受影响资源的资源提供程序名称。

ResourceType

资源类型。

Status

描述操作状态的字符串。 一些典型值包括:Started、In progress、Succeeded、Failed、Resolved。

SubmissionTimestamp

事件可通过此 API 进行查询的时间戳。 它采用 ISO 8601 格式。 此值不应混淆 eventTimestamp。 因为事件发生时间与将事件提交到 Azure 日志记录基础结构的时间之间可能存在延迟。

SubscriptionId

Azure 订阅 ID 通常是 GUID。

SubStatus

事件子状态。 大多数情况下,如果包含,这会捕获 REST 调用的 HTTP 状态代码。 常见值包括:正常 (HTTP 状态代码:200) 、创建 (HTTP 状态代码:201) 、 接受 (HTTP 状态代码:202) ,无内容 (HTTP 状态代码:204) ,错误请求 (HTTP 状态代码:400) ,找不到 (HTTP 状态代码:404) ,冲突 (HTTP 状态代码:409) ,内部服务器错误 (HTTP 状态代码: 500) ,服务不可用 (HTTP 状态代码:503) ,网关超时 (HTTP 状态代码:504) 。

TenantId

Azure 租户 ID。

适用于